Rafael Antonio Curra was a Venezuelan ichthyologist and university professor. He is considered one of the pioneers of oceanographic studies in his native country.

Ciudad Bolívar, formerly known as Angostura and St. Thomas de Guyana, is the capital of Venezuela's southeastern Bolívar State. It lies at the spot where the Orinoco River narrows to about 1 mile (1.6 km) in width, is the site of the first bridge across the river, and is a major riverport for the eastern regions of Venezuela.
